Does alpha-lipoic acid affect lipid profile? A meta-analysis and systematic review on randomized controlled trials.
α-硫辛酸會(huì)影響脂質(zhì)譜分布嗎? 隨機(jī)對(duì)照試驗(yàn)的薈萃分析和系統(tǒng)評(píng)價(jià)
【Abstract】
Randomized controlled trials (RCTs) have demonstrated that alpha lipoic acid (ALA) may change lipid profile, but their results are contradictory. The aim of this study is to conduct a meta-analysis to assess the effects of ALA on lipid profile. Electronic database including ISI web of science, Ovid, PubMed/Medline, SCOPUS, and Google Scholar were searched up to February 2018. RCTs which assessed ALA effects on lipid profile were selected. Weighted mean difference (WMD) and 95% confidence intervals (CIs) in serum lipids concentrations were defined as intervention effects. Random effects model was used to estimate the pooled effect. Heterogeneity was measured by using I2 test. The protocol was registered with PROSPERO (No. CRD42017072365). Database search retrieved 12 articles. Serum total cholesterol (TC) and low density lipoprotein-cholesterol (LDL-) levels were significantly lower in subjects supplemented with alpha-lipoic acid compared with controls (WMD=-10.18 mg/dL; 95% CI: -16.16, -4.20 mg/dL; P=0.001 and WMD=-9.22 mg/dL; 95% CI: -18.28, -0.16 mg/dL; P=0.001, respectively), but no significant changes were found for high density lipoprotein-cholesterol (HDL-c) (WMD: 3.02 mg/dL; 95% CI: -0.39, 6.43; P=0.082). The overall effect of ALA on serum triglyceride did not reveal any significant change, but in subgroup analysis based on health status (diabetic vs. non-diabetic), ALA decreased serum triglyceride levels in both diabetic and non-diabetic groups compared with controls. This meta-analysis revealed that ALA might favorably affect lipid profile especially LDL and TC. However, for confirming these results, more studies particularly among hyperlipidemic patients are needed.

摘要翻譯:
隨機(jī)對(duì)照試驗(yàn)(RCTs)已經(jīng)證明α硫辛酸(ALA)可能改變脂質(zhì)譜,但這些研究結(jié)果是有矛盾的。本研究的目的是進(jìn)行薈萃分析,以評(píng)估ALA對(duì)脂質(zhì)譜的影響。搜索包括ISI科學(xué)網(wǎng)、Ovid、PubMed / Medline、SCOPUS和Google Scholar在內(nèi)的電子數(shù)據(jù)庫(至2018年2月)。選擇評(píng)估ALA對(duì)脂質(zhì)譜的影響的RCT。將血清脂質(zhì)濃度的加權(quán)平均差(WMD)和95%置信區(qū)間(CI)定義為干預(yù)效應(yīng)。隨機(jī)效應(yīng)模型用于估計(jì)匯總效應(yīng)。通過使用I2測試來測量異質(zhì)性。該協(xié)議已在PROSPERO(編號(hào)CRD42017072365)注冊。數(shù)據(jù)庫搜索檢索了12篇文章與對(duì)照組相比,補(bǔ)充α-硫辛酸的受試者的血清總膽固醇(TC)和低密度脂蛋白膽固醇(LDL-)水平顯著降低(WMD = -10.18 mg / dL; 95%CI:-16.16,-4.20 mg / dL; P = 0.001和WMD = -9.22 mg / dL; 95%CI:-18.28,-0.16 mg / dL; P = 0.001,但高密度脂蛋白膽固醇(HDL-)未發(fā)現(xiàn)顯著變化)(WMD:3.02mg / dL; 95%CI:-0.39,6.43; P = 0.082)。 ALA對(duì)血清甘油三酯的總體影響未顯示任何顯著變化,但在基于健康狀況(糖尿病與非糖尿?。┑膩喗M分析中,與對(duì)照相比,ALA降低糖尿病組和非糖尿病組中的血清甘油三酯水平。該薈萃分析顯示ALA可能有利地影響脂質(zhì)特征,尤其是LDL和TC。然而,為了證實(shí)這些結(jié)果,需要更多的研究,尤其是高脂血癥患者。
